Cristiano Ronaldo stops Portugal team bus to take pictures with sick child

The Portugal superstar Cristiano Ronaldo showed his caring side on Saturday. He ordered the team bus to stop so he could take a picture with a leukaemia-stricken youngster.

Cristiano is preparing for the Nations League final against European rivals Holland on Sunday night. He and his teammates were taking part in a low key training session at the Estadio do Bessa in Porto. After the session, they headed back to their hotel. On the way, Ronaldo spotted a young fan holding a banner.

Eleven-year-old Eduardo Moreira, who suffers from leukaemia, was holding a poster that read: “Cristiano, give me a hug.”

According to Portuguese outlet Flash, the Juventus star ordered the bus to stop immediately, and with the help of security guards allowed the fan to come aboard the bus. He happily posed for pictures with Eduardo Moreira. The child has been battling illness for almost 10 years. He is a big fan of the former Madrid star.

The video of the incident has since gone viral on social media.

Ronaldo has been widely pegged to be the first player to dribble past Liverpool and Holland defender Virgil van Dijk when they rub shoulders in the finals, later tonight. The Estadio do Dragao in Porto will host the European champions’ bid to secure silverware on home soil against Ronald Koeman’s rejuvenated Dutch side.
